服务器客户端解析的本质是请求与响应的标准化数据交互,通过协议解析、数据序列化与路由分发,实现跨网络终端的精准计算与资源协同。

服务器客户端解析的底层逻辑与架构演进
核心交互模型:从单向传输到双工协同
在分布式系统中,解析过程并非简单的数据搬运,而是状态与逻辑的精准映射,当前主流架构已从传统的HTTP短链接全面向全双工协议演进。
- 请求解码:客户端将行为意图序列化为二进制或文本流(如JSON/Protobuf),经网络协议栈封装后发出。
- 路由分发:服务端网关根据Header、Path或Payload特征,将请求精准导向后端微服务。
- 响应编码:业务逻辑处理完毕后,将结果反序列化并压缩,回传至客户端进行渲染。
2026年架构新范式:gRPC与HTTP/3的全面融合
根据中国信通院《2026分布式架构白皮书》数据,超过78%的新增核心业务系统已采用gRPC基于HTTP/3的底层通信架构,相较于传统RESTful API,新范式在解析效率上实现了质的飞跃:
| 对比维度 | 传统RESTful (HTTP/1.1) | 现代gRPC (HTTP/3) |
|---|---|---|
| 数据格式 | 文本型JSON/XML | 二进制Protobuf |
| 解析耗时 | 较高(需字符词法分析) | 极低(直接内存映射) |
| 多路复用 | 有限(队头阻塞) | 完全支持(QUIC层) |
| 代码生成 | 需手动拼接/解析 | IDL自动生成强类型代码 |
解析全流程深度拆解与性能调优
客户端侧:序列化与网络栈穿透
很多开发者疑惑服务器和客户端数据交互原理是什么,关键在于理解客户端如何将结构化数据转化为网络字节流。
- 数据压缩与封装:2026年头部互联网大厂普遍采用Zstd压缩算法替代Gzip,压缩比提升约30%,大幅降低解析时的CPU开销。
- 连接复用:通过QUIC协议的0-RTT建链特性,消除TCP三次握手与TLS协商的时间损耗。
- 断点续传与校验:弱网环境下,客户端解析器需具备增量包校验能力,确保数据完整性。
服务端侧:高并发网关的解析极限
服务端解析的瓶颈往往不在业务逻辑,而在I/O与序列化反序列化过程,针对北京服务器客户端解析延迟优化场景,某头部云厂商实战案例显示:
- 零拷贝技术:网关层直接操作内核态内存,避免数据在用户态与内核态间来回拷贝,解析吞吐量提升45%。
- 动态路由表:基于Rust编写的网关解析器,利用无锁数据结构,实现单节点千万级并发路由解析。
- 协议热升级:不重启服务即可平滑替换解析协议,满足业务快速迭代需求。
实战避坑:解析安全与成本核算
安全防线:防篡改与越权访问
解析层是外部攻击的第一道防线,若仅依赖明文解析,极易遭遇重放攻击与参数篡改。
- 签名校验前置:在网关解析Payload前,必须先对请求头中的签名(如HMAC-SHA256)进行严格校验。
- 敏感字段加密:采用国密SM4算法对Payload中的身份标识进行加密,防止中间人截获解析。
成本核算:解析协议的经济账
企业在技术选型时,常关注服务器客户端解析接口开发价格,这并非单一开发费用,而是涵盖全生命周期的综合成本:
- 研发成本:Protobuf需维护IDL文件,前期定义成本高于JSON,但后期自动生成代码可节省40%联调时间。
- 计算成本:二进制解析对CPU消耗远低于文本解析,大规模集群下,年化服务器算力成本可降低15%-20%。
- 带宽成本:包体缩小直接带来CDN与专线带宽费用的断崖式下降。
服务器客户端解析已从简单的数据格式转换,演变为涉及网络协议、安全策略与算力成本的系统工程,掌握底层解析逻辑,合理选型通信协议,是构建高可用分布式架构的必经之路,无论是追求极致的低延迟,还是控制高昂的带宽成本,对服务器客户端解析的深度优化都将是技术团队的核心竞争力。
常见问题解答
为什么我的接口从JSON换成Protobuf后,解析耗时反而增加了?
这通常是因为序列化/反序列化库未优化或使用了反射机制,建议使用官方原生代码生成库,避免运行时反射,确保走直接内存映射路径。
在弱网环境下,服务器客户端解析如何保证数据一致性?
需在应用层解析逻辑中加入幂等性校验与递增序列号,网络层依赖QUIC协议的连接迁移特性,防止断网重连导致的数据包丢失。
小型项目有必要上gRPC等复杂解析协议吗?
若团队无多语言RPC需求且QPS极低,JSON足矣;但若预见流量爆发或需微服务解耦,尽早引入Protobuf可避免后期重构成本。
你在实际开发中遇到过哪些解析坑?欢迎分享你的排查思路。
参考文献
中国信息通信研究院 / 2026年 / 《分布式云架构技术演进白皮书》
张磊 等 / 2026年 / 《云原生网关高并发解析模型研究》
国家互联网应急中心 / 2026年 / 《应用程序接口数据交互安全规范》


首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/177818.html